Definition / Gloss

Strong's Number:H3983
Word:מֵאמַר
Part of Speech:noun masc
Etymology:(Aramaic) corresponding to H3982
Language:Aramaic
Occurrences:2
Transliteration:me'mar
Phonetic Spelling/Pronunciation:may-mar'
Meaning:1. appointment, word

Brown-Driver-Briggs Enhanced

BDB9310

מֵאמַר noun [masculine] word; — construct Dan 4:14; Ezra 6:9.
